Smith and Wesson 1st Model Lemon Squeezer revolver, .32 caliber, serial #63521. The pistol is in good condition with a 3 ½” barrel. The pistol retains a significant amount of its nickel finish with moderatesurface rust at the muzzle. The trigger shows old, muted case color while the trigger guard retains some original blued finish. The bore is dark, the action crisp and markings are legible. The checkered hardrubber grips are in very good condition, showing some flattening and wear but fit well. The lot includes a leather, “JAY-PEE” snap holster. Est.$150-$300. (C+R).
